Default Does the Size of Tires effect the Speed?

I am probably going to get ITP Holeshot MX's 18*11-8 combo with the blue label wheels, but the tires are smaller than the stock ones on my Z. Is this goin to effect the speed at all. Any other recomindations on tires/wheels combo's?

It's going to slow down your top speed but your acceleration will be greater.

6 ply is not the best there is no best, it depends on what you do, 2 ply you will get the most traction but will wear fast, 4 ply is a medium and 6 ply is the strongest it is made for cross country and stuff like that, i will last the longest.

I think the number of ply refers to the strength of the sidewall. Tread life is related more to the composition of materials for the tread, not the number of plys.
